Course Content

• International Criminal Law Principles and Jurisprudence
• Negotiation Strategies and Tactics in International Criminal Law
• International Humanitarian Law and its Relevance to Negotiations
• Drafting and Interpreting International Legal Instruments (Treaties, Agreements)
• Cross-Cultural Communication and Negotiation Skills
• Conflict Resolution and Mediation Techniques in International Criminal Contexts
• International Criminal Court (ICC) Procedures and Practices
• Sanctions, Incentives and Compliance Mechanisms in International Criminal Law
• Ethical Considerations and Challenges in International Criminal Law Negotiations

Career path

Career Role in International Criminal Law Negotiations (UK) Description
International Criminal Law Negotiator Experienced professionals adept at resolving complex international legal disputes, often involving high-stakes negotiations and treaty drafting. Strong cross-cultural communication is essential.
Legal Counsel (International Criminal Law) Provides expert legal advice and representation in international criminal cases, including pre-trial negotiations and plea bargaining. Requires strong knowledge of international law and procedure.
International Criminal Justice Consultant Offers specialized consultancy services to governments and international organizations on matters relating to international criminal law and negotiation strategies. High level of expertise is expected.
Human Rights Advocate (International Criminal Law Focus) Champions human rights within the context of international criminal justice, often working on cases involving mass atrocities and serious human rights violations. Strong advocacy and negotiation skills are paramount.
